I was trying to check the base timing the other week but i couldn't find the SPOUT connector that you are suppose to disconnect. i looked all around the distributor and the drivers side wheel well. i couldn't find a blind connector with a plug in it... none of the wires seemed to match the colours either.

anyone know where the SPOUT connector is on a 93?

thanks for the help.
 
Last edited:
The spout connector is at the front drivers side by the headlight. Its got 2 red wires comming out of the wireharness and just a gray plug in a connector.
